最近开始学习python版本的map reduce,需要编写一些python程序在自己的虚拟机上,在虚拟机上调试比较麻烦,于是自己上网搜素了一下资料,配置好了,按照如下方式配置就可以了:1、首先使用IntelliJ IDEA创建一个空项目。空项目创建完毕后会弹出创建Module的窗口,暂时将其关闭,我们先进行系统设置后再向项目中添加模块。在菜单中点击Tools -> Development
转载 2023-08-21 20:51:23
214阅读
之前提交运行spark程序,都是通过spark-submit提交运行的。 但是能不能再IDEA中就执行submit运行程序呢, 以前用过一种方式,就是通过远程ssh访问(远程ssh可以通过JSch实现),通过liunx命令去执行,但是这个显然不是我期望的。我的spark程序都是提交给yarn运行的,如果程序直接与yarn通信,按spark-submit源码中的提交方式去做,是不是也能实现呢。修改写
转载 2023-07-12 23:46:46
131阅读
目录一、idea远程debug原理二、创建一个springboot工程三、IDEA远程调试配置 四、服务端开始debug模式 五、idea启动远程调用六、启动远程调试参数解释 一、idea远程debug原理远程调试,需要调试服务器上的程序时,远程调试就显得非常有用。JAVA 支持调试功能,本身提供了一个简单的调试工具JDB,支持设置断点及线程级的调试同时,不同的JVM
转载 2023-09-01 16:01:09
105阅读
iea远程开发
原创 2023-10-31 10:28:55
237阅读
作者:程序猿DD 昨天刚刚跟大家聊了Jetbrains即将推出轻量级编辑器Fleet,以挑战 VS Code的消息,今天又收到了IntelliJ IDEA 2021.3正式发布的推送。不说废话,下面就跟我们一起来看看这个版本带来了哪些惊艳的功能!远程开发在这个版本中的远程开发还不是一个正式版本,而是BETA版,但通过这个BETA版本,也可以体验IDEA远程开发”给我们带来的全新体验。通过该功能
一、背景在构建MiniOB开发环境时需要Linux环境,另外结合分布式系统,利用较好的通信,萌发了远程开发的想法;实际上远程部署、开发在很久之前有过想法(大约刚开始学SpringBoot进行部署软件时,反复地本地开发在上传远程部署)。欲善其事,必先利其器,Jetbrains系列IDE是极具优秀体验的工具,也是我十分青睐的,自21年1月安装了20版之后,由于考研等因素,一直没有更新,今天对Idea
1、背景在很多情况下,服务端程序部署在远程,某部分逻辑出现问题时,不停地对代码修改,增加log查出问题根源。但是,有些服务启动时间较长、不断的打包、上传、测试会令人非常头疼。因此,可以使用远程调试的方式对远程部署的服务调试。2、准备idea IDE、远程服务源码远程服务测试客户端3、部署图由于是对源码进行调试,源码经编译后运行在远程服务器上,并且在本地Idea IDE中打开源码。在Idea连接上远
转载 2023-07-12 23:49:33
98阅读
# 实现idea java远程开发的流程 ## 1. 确定远程开发环境 在进行idea java远程开发之前,首先需要确定远程开发环境,通常包括以下几个步骤: 1. 安装和配置远程开发服务器:选择一台具备开发环境的远程服务器,并进行必要的配置,如安装Java开发工具包(JDK)、设置环境变量等。 2. 配置远程服务器的网络访问:确保远程服务器能够被本地计算机访问到,可以通过设置网络端口映射
原创 2024-01-06 03:19:46
131阅读
一、环境准备1).centos7.5 安装2).jdk1.8安装3)maven3.6.3安装4)docker安装注:centos7.5,jdk1.8,maven3.6.3,请自行百度安装二、docker安装1.查询centos7.5 linux内核,我的虚拟机安装的是centos7.5,linux内核3.10,根据docker官方指定的至少需要3.8以上 uname -a 2.更新yum 源(生成
在实际开发中,我们经常需要在本地IDE中进行远程开发,通过SSH连接到远程服务器进行代码编写、调试和部署。本文将介绍如何在IntelliJ IDEA中实现远程开发SSH的过程,并给出详细的代码示例和步骤说明。 **整体流程:** | 步骤 | 描述 | |--------------|---------
原创 2024-05-17 14:10:31
427阅读
### IDEA远程开发Docker的解决过程记录 在当前的开发环境中,线上开发和持续集成的需求越来越高,因此使用IDEA进行远程开发Docker的一系列问题显得尤为重要。远程开发Docker不仅提升了开发的灵活性,还能有效利用云端资源,但在实现过程中,我们常常会遇到各种配置问题和错误。本文将详细记录如何解决这些问题的过程,涵盖业务影响、错误现象、根因分析、解决方案、验证测试和预防优化。 ##
原创 7月前
22阅读
# 远程开发 Docker 容器:使用 IDEA 的高效实践 在现代软件开发中,Docker 容器提供了一种便捷的方式来隔离和部署应用程序。然而,本地开发环境的配置和管理可能会消耗大量的时间。本文将介绍如何使用 IntelliJ IDEA 进行远程 Docker 开发,以提高开发效率和一致性。 ## 为什么选择远程开发 Docker? 远程开发 Docker 容器具有以下优点: 1. **
原创 2024-07-28 06:41:04
363阅读
文章目录1. 本地连接测试2. Windows安装Cpolar3. 配置Mysql公网地址4. IDEA远程连接Mysql小结5. 固定连接公网地址6. 固定地址连接测试 IDEA作为Java开发最主力的工具,在开发过程中需要经常用到数据库,如Mysql数据库,但是在IDEA中只能连接本地数据库,有时候需要访问其他地方如家里或者公司的数据库,将无法访问,内网的局限性导致我们只能在同一网络访问,无
GitHub Copilot 是基于人工智能技术的代码自动生成工具,可以通过学习开源代码库,并帮助开发者快速生成高质量的代码。虽然 Copilot 已经为个人编程提供了较好的支持,但是目前它还没有为团队协作开发提供足够的支持。本文将重点讨论 Copilot 是否可以用于协同开发,以及它是如何支持团队协作的。目前来说,Copilot 并没有清晰的协同编辑功能,它主要支持单人开发过程中的代码自动生成工
以前都是在idea里面写好了hadoop程序,然后打成jar包,然后在服务器上通过jar 命令进行MR 程序的执行,这样的方式不利于调试,下面给出在idea上进行远程调试hadoop的方法。平台hadoop:2.6.5 OS : OSX IDE : IDEA注意细节不能用maven导包,否则会报如下错误: ERROR security.UserGroupInformation: Privile
在实际的开发中经常需要用到Debug调试来找代码中的错误,在开发中有可能你在本地端测试的好好的我们把项目放在服务器上时就有问题了,这时候我们怎么办呢,提取日志文件吗?那样太复杂了,有没有更加好的方式呢?(远程Debug服务器上的项目)正文开始:1、首先先检查一下你的服务器的IP和端口号,(知道IP和端口号的话,跳过,直接第2步骤)检查IP是多少:查看公用IP查看端口号,配置端口号:先点击添加安全,
Idea是Java开发利器,springboot是Java生态中最流行的微服务框架,docker是时下最火的容器技术,那么它们结合在一起会产生什么化学反应呢?一、开发前准备1. Docker的安装可以参考https://docs.docker.com/install/2. 配置docker远程连接端口vi /usr/lib/systemd/system/docker.service找到 
转载 2023-07-11 01:22:34
208阅读
Java与hadoop交互1、Configuration cfg=new Configuration(); 2、cfg.set(“fs.defaultFS”,“hdfs://ip地址:9000”); 3、获取文件系统:FileSystem fs=FileSystem.get(cfg); 1~3合起来的写法,与HDFS文件系统建立连接: FileSystem fs=FileSystem(new UR
转载 2024-04-22 10:22:02
81阅读
# 用 IDEA 远程 Docker 开发 在现代软件开发中,容器化技术已经成为管理应用程序部署的标准。尤其是在微服务架构等场景,Docker 提供了极大的灵活性和可扩展性。本文将探讨如何使用 IntelliJ IDEA 进行远程 Docker 开发,帮助开发者便捷地在 Docker 容器中编写、调试和运行代码。我们将以一个示例应用程序为基础,展示完整的开发流程,并附有代码示例和图示。 ##
原创 11月前
270阅读
# 使用Docker远程开发 在软件开发过程中,我们经常会遇到需要在不同环境中进行开发和测试的情况。为了更方便地进行远程开发,我们可以利用Docker来构建开发环境,使开发人员可以在任何地方轻松地访问和使用开发环境。本文将介绍如何使用Docker来实现远程开发,并附上代码示例和甘特图以帮助读者更好地理解。 ## Docker简介 Docker是一个开源的容器化平台,可以帮助开发人员打包应用程
原创 2024-04-02 04:35:22
139阅读
  • 1
  • 2
  • 3
  • 4
  • 5